Chocolate Santa
Cookies
| 2 squares unsweetened
baker's chocolate 2/3 cup shortening (I use Crisco) 1 cup sugar 1 egg, beaten 2 3/4 cups all-purpose flour 1 tsp. baking powder 1 tsp. salt 1/4 tsp. cinnamon 1/3 cup milk 1 tsp. vanilla FROSTING: In a saucepan, slowly melt chocolate over low heat. Let cool slightly. In a
large bowl, blend cooled chocolate with shortening, sugar and egg. In separate
bowl, mix dry ingredients. Add to chocolate mixture, alternating with milk and
vanilla.
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Roll dough out on lightly floured board until
it's about 1/8 inch thick. Using a cookie cutter, cut dough into Santa shapes
and place on greased cookie sheets. Bake for 5 to 7 minutes. Let cool completely
before removing from cookie sheets to keep from breaking.
To make frosting, sift sugar into bowl. Add shortening and flavorings. Blend
together and add water 1 tablespoon at a time to desired consistency. Decorate
cookies with frosting and small candies of your choice.
Serves how many:
Makes approximately 3 dozen cookies depending on the size of the cookie cutter |
